'American Horror Story: 1984' leaked synopsis hints at several deaths but will Brooke be the Final Girl?

The Final Girl is a classic horror trope about the naive sole surviving female who lives to tell the tale. What are the odds it's not Brooke?

Spoilers are something every fan dreads but they are also extremely interesting conversation starters, as the 'American Horror Story' fandom must be feeling today. A Twitter fan account has posted an alleged synopsis of the much far away seventh episode of Season 9: '1984' which, if it turns out to be true, might wipe off half the campers who are trying to escape the Night stalker and Mr. Jingles. 

The account that goes by the name @ahsfxdaily shared: "Alleged synopsis for #AHS1984 - 9x07: 'It's Halloween night and those who managed to survive the massacre at Camp Redwood are still haunted by their past.'" Going by the plot as of now, there are eight people on the campsite at Camp Redwood: Brooke (Emma Roberts), Montana (Billie Lourd), Xavier (Cody Fern), Chet (Gus Kenworthy), Margaret (Leslie Grossman), Rita (Angelica Ross), Trevor (Matthew Morrison), and Ray (DeRon Horton). 

With the psychopath killer on the loose, who is back to finish the massacre he had started 14 years ago at Camp Redwood, these campers are fighting and fleeing for their lives, because there's the Night stalker haunting them too. And if the alleged synopsis isn't a hoax, it means that not all eight of them make it past the first round of horror, expected to unleash in the upcoming third episode.



 

But that also led way to a discussion about Brooke Thompson's likeliness of being the signature 'final girl' in slasher horrors. For those unaware, the 'Final Girl' is a classic horror trope which "refers to the last girl or woman alive to confront the killer, ostensibly the one left to tell the story." Considering that Brooke has already done those extremely questionable stereotypical white people things in most horrors, like running into a tree, tripping while escaping the murderer, and worst - answering the phone in the midst of nowhere, Brooke does seem like the emblem of a final girl. Unless, Roberts plays her 'Scream 4' part here too and turns out to be the villain all along, tricking people into sympathizing with her, while Montana emerges as the Final girl.

Twitter @ahsnews_feed shared in a very interesting theory, "Brooke’s involved, Montana could be final girl against Brooke," and honestly? It does not seem too far fetched. Montana, freaky and badass as she might be, does have that air of honesty about herself - something that is far more believable than Brooke's frigid naivete. She is the typically sweet, virginal, traumatized girl, but what kind of a person has the guts to walk out into open darkness right after they have been chased by the murderer if they are not associated with the killer? Food for thought!
